摘要
As a hot topic in supply chain management, fuzzy method has been widely used in logistics center location selection to improve the reliability and suitability of the logistics center location selection with respect to the impacts of both qualitative and quantitative factors. However, it does not consider the credibility of experts in pre-decisions. So this paper proposes a multi-criteria decision making model based on credibility of decision makers by introducing credibility mechanism into fuzzy multi-criteria decision making approach. In this way, only the decision makers who pass the credibility evaluation are qualified to assess. Finally, a practical example is analyzed to illustrate how to use the model. The result shows that the fuzzy multi-criteria decision making model based on credibility of decision makers can improve the reliability and suitability of site selection for the logistics center.
